This is great work.
The best and most user-friendly approach for Amiga online gaming, so far. Had very good pings on FR and DE server. Could play SWOS (i.e. fast paced game!) online vs. Italian and Polish guys, with only 1 frame delay. I hope this (or rather: the functions of it!!) can be integrated into the actual FS-UAE launcher, to abandon one application and to have it "all-in-one"! It's very easy to setup an online game, or to join a waiting game in the game lobby. More people should play-test and drop some feedback. |
